ACQUISITION OR DISPOSITION OF ASSETS. (a) On August 1, 1997, Gray Communications Systems, Inc. (the "Company") purchased from Raycom-U.S., Inc. substantially all of the assets used in the operation of television station WITN-TV, Channel 7, the NBC affiliate in the Greenville-Washington-New Bern, North Carolina market. The consideration paid at closing was approximately $40.7 million excluding assumed liabilities of approximately $500,000. The Company funded the costs of this acquisition through a senior credit facility with KeyBank National Association, NationsBank, N.A. (South), CIBC, Inc., CoreStates Bank, N.A. and the Bank of New York. The Company will pay Bull Run Corporation, an affiliate of the Company a fee equal to 1% of the purchase price for services performed. The terms of the acquisition, including the consideration paid by the Company therefore, were determined in arms-length negotiations between the Company and the Seller. ITEM 7.
